Q: Will I get points on my license, also cause my insurance rate to go up if I pay a speeding ticket?

I got a speeding ticket going 36 on a 25 from a speeding camera in NYC, and I'm from Missouri. If I pay this ticket will I get points on my license, making my insurance rate go up?

A: You will not get points, and your insurance should not increase. Reason, the camera shows the vehicle speeding, but not who was driving the vehicle. It is error to assume the owner/registrant is the driver

A: There are no points associated with a speeding camera tickets. Pleading guilty to this ticket will not impact your driving record or cause your insurance to increase

A: Speeding camera tickets are treated like parking tickets and there are no points.
